❓ How many lumens do I need for landscape lighting?
And because the usage varies from light to light, how many lumens you need for your landscape lighting will vary. If you've installed spotlights, they will typically require 120 lumens. If you're installing path lights along your walkway, 100 to 200 lumens is recommended.

❓ What is the Best Lighting for landscaping?
The best lighting for your landscaping should be in the same color family as the objects you’re lighting up: Use warmer light on oak trees and brown siding, while cooler colors like those found on pine trees or dark gray exterior stone play better with a more neutral color temperature.

How bright should my landscape lights be?
Recommended Lumens for Specific Outdoor Needs Landscape lights: 50-300 lumens. Path lights: 100-200 lumens. Landscape spotlights: 120 lumens. Lamp posts: 120-180 lumens.

How many lights are needed for landscape lighting?
For medium-sized trees up to 2 stories, go with 140-180 lumens. Larger trees up to 3 stories require 230-270 lumens. And finally, tall trees up to 4 stories or 50-80 feet tall will benefit from a 350-1000 lumen output.

How many lumens do I need for an outside light?
Lumen Requirements for Outdoor Lights
Types of Lighting | Lumens Requirement |
---|---|
Flood lights | 700-1300 lumens |
Motion sensor lights | 300-700 lumens |
Pond/pool lights | 200-400 lumens |
Hardscape lights (on walls) | 50-185 lumens |

How do you layout a landscaping light?
Try to keep around a 10' distance between each path and area light. Keep in mind these are meant to guide users down a path, not fully illuminate the pathway. Small objects require 1-2 fixtures, while large trees with big canopies and multiple viewing angles may require up to 4 fixtures.
